Technical information about this website’s accessibility
Affinity Trust is committed to making its website accessible, in accordance with the Public Sector Bodies (Websites and Mobile Applications) (No. 2) Accessibility Regulations 2018.
This website is fully compliant with the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ines version 2.1 AA standard.
How accessible this website is
We know some parts of this website are not fully accessible:
Third-party applications
This website includes some features that use third-party applications that are outside our immediate control, including social media feeds, AddThis buttons, Care Quality Commission and Care Inspectorate widgets and (on https://affinitytrust.org/ and https://affinitytrust.org/about/where-we-work/) an interactive map.
These features may be inaccessible according to one or more of the following criteria:
-
poor colour contrast
-
non-descriptive links
-
insufficient text size
-
missing or non-descriptive alt tags.
The jobs section of this website https://affinitytrust.org/jobs includes unlabelled form fields.
PDFs
This site includes some Portable Document Format (PDF) files. PDF files uploaded to the site after 30 November 2020 are accessible. PDF files uploaded before 30 November 2020 may not be accessible to all site users. Printed versions of the latter, including large-print versions, are available on request; please email info@affinitytrust.org or call 01844 267800.
None of the PDFs on this site are essential to providing our services.
Enforcement procedure
The Equality and Human Rights Commission is responsible for enforcing the Public Sector Bodies (Websites and Mobile Applications) (No. 2) Accessibility Regulations 2018. Affinity Trust is subject to these regulations as we are mostly financed by public funding. If you’re not happy with how we respond to you, you can contact the Equality Advisory and Support Service (EASS).
